I'm thinking it's pretty likely there'll be a "Collector's Edition" for Season 2 as well. With store exclusives getting more popular, studios have started making them for the stores to purchase. The Hellboy Animated DVDs had a Special Edition with some toy included in a specially-made box. The first movie's version of this went to Best Buy, but then Circuit City got one just like it for the second movie. Best Buy chose a different (and better) exclusive instead. Also, all four of the Marvel Animated Feature DVDs have had the same bonuses for both Best Buy (trading cards) & Target (CD-ROM comic). So if Target doesn't end up with a Season 2 CE this time next year, another store still could.
